Image of Gluten-Free Spaghetti with Meatballs and Tomato Sauce
Prep Time:20 mins
Cook Time:40 mins
Total Time:60 mins
Servings: 4

Ingredients

  • 12 ounces Gluten-free spaghetti
  • 1 pound Ground beef (or ground turkey for a leaner option)
  • 0.5 cup Gluten-free breadcrumbs
  • 1 None Egg
  • 0.25 cup Parmesan cheese (optional, omit for dairy-free)
  • 1 teaspoon Gar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on Dried Italian seasoning
  • 1 teaspoon Salt
  • 0.5 teaspoon Black pepper
  • 2 tablespoons Olive oil
  • 28 ounces Canned crushed tomatoes
  • 2 tablespoons Tomato paste
  • 1 medium Onion, finely diced
  • 2 None Garlic cloves, minced
  • 1 teaspoon Sugar (optional, to reduce acidity)
  • 2 tablespoons Fresh basil leaves, chopped
  • 2 tablespoons Fresh parsley, chopped (for garnish)

Directions

Step 1

1. In a large mixing bowl, combine the ground beef, gluten-free breadcrumbs, egg, Parmesan (if using), garlic powder, Italian seasoning, salt, and black pepper. Mix until just combined.

Step 2

2. Form the mixture into 1.5-inch meatballs and place them on a plate or tray.

Step 3

3. Heat 1 tablespoon of ol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Add the meatballs in a single layer, ensuring not to overcrowd the pan. Cook until browned on all sides, about 6-8 minutes. Remove the meatballs and set aside.

Step 4

4. In the same skillet, add the remaining 1 tablespoon of olive oil and sauté the onion until soft and translucent, about 5 minutes. Add the garlic and cook for an additional 1 minute until fragrant.

Step 5

5. Stir in the tomato paste and cook for 1-2 minutes to caramelize slightly. Then, add the crushed tomatoes, sugar (if using), and basil. Stir well to combine.

Step 6

6. Return the meatballs to the skillet, cover, and simmer on low heat for 20 minutes, stirring occasionally. The meatballs should be cooked through, and the sauce should thicken slightly.

Step 7

7. While the sauce is simmering, b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Cook the gluten-free spaghetti according to the package instructions. Drain and set aside.

Step 8

8. To serve, divide the spaghetti among plates, top with meatballs and tomato sauce, and garnish with fresh parsley. Serve immediately and enjoy!
